The main structure of Auto Link Steel Wire Bending Machine mainly includes the following core components: rotating arm, bending tool, cutter, wire feeding frame, straightening structure, driver, computer, wire feeding box.
1. Rotating arm: The steel wire bending machine realizes 3D space angle forming through the rotation of the rotating arm;
2, Angle bending device: mainly the bending line function, different angles use different angle bending device;
3. Wire feeding frame: mainly used for wire feeding of steel wire bending machine;
4. Driver: A controller that converts computer programs into motor operating instructions and is used to control servo motors. It is a part of the servo system and is mainly used in high-precision positioning systems;
5. Straightening structure: used for wire straightening;
6. ​​Wire feeder: carrying wire, feeds wire under the pulling force to the bending tool of the steel wire bending machine;
7. Computer: Control the drive and arrange the program for the production of products.

The wire bending machine is formed by five servo motors including the wire feed shaft, the rotating arm shaft (rotor shaft), the cutter shaft, the advance and retreat shaft, and the angle shaft. Various angles are formed by the rotation of the rotor shaft. Servo cuts and produces the next piece.
